
 
#menu {
	background: url(../images/menu-tl.png);
	margin:0 auto;
	width: 1100px;
    height: 40px;
	z-index:9999999999;
	
}
#menu ul li a span{	text-align: center;    padding-left: 15.5px;    padding-right: 15.5px;}
		.vertical ul{
			list-style-type: none;
			padding: 0px;
			*margin:0px;
			float: left;
			width: 750px;
			padding: 0;  
			z-index: 999;
			height: 49px;
			 margin-left:25px;
		}
		
		.vertical li a{
			display: block;
			font-size:12px;
			text-decoration:none;
		}
		
		.vertical li li a{
			text-indent: 0px;
			_margin-top:-2px;
			
		}
		.vertical li{
			display: inline;
			
		}
		.vertical li ul{
			position: absolute;
		}
		.vertical li ul ul{
			position: absolute;
		}
		
		
		.horizontal ul{
			float:left;
			
		width: 800px;
		padding: 0;  
		z-index: 999;
		height: 49px;
	 margin-left:33px;
		}
		.horizontal li{
			float: left;
			display: inline;
			position:relative;
		}
		.horizontal li a{
			text-decoration: none;
			float: left;
			display: block;
			width: auto;
		}
		.horizontal li li a{
			border-top: none;
		}
		.horizontal li ul{
			position: absolute; 
			border: none;
			display: block;
			height: auto;
			padding:0px;
			*top:0px;
			*left:0px;
			opacity:0.9;
			/*z-index:9999;*/
		}
		.horizontal li ul li a{
			float:left;
			text-align:left;
		}
		.horizontal li ul li a:hover{
		display:block;
		}
		.inaccesible li ul{
			display: none;
		}

.blindv1 ul {
		float: left;
		width: 100%;
		padding: 0;  
		height: 40px;
		margin-left:0px;
		
	}
.blindv1 ul ul{
		float: left;
		padding: 0;  
		z-index: 9999; position:absolute;
		width: 230px;
		top: 39px;
		left: 0;
		display: none;
		padding-top: 1px;
		/*background: url(/images/menucon.png) repeat-x;*/
		
	}
.blindv1 ul li {
		float: left;
		height: 40px;
		background: url(/images/line_nav.png) no-repeat 0px;
	} 
.blindv1 ul li:first-child{background:none;}
.blindv1 ul li.contact {
		
	}
	
.blindv1 ul li:hover  ul{
		padding-left: 0;
		/*background: url(/images/menucon.png) no-repeat 12px;*/
		height:auto;
		display:block;
	}	

.blindv1 ul li:hover  a{
	color: #ffffff;
	
	}
	
.blindv1 ul ul li:hover  a{
	color: #ffff;
	display:block;
	}
.blindv1 ul ul li:hover ul{display:block;}
.blindv1 ul li  a:hover{
	color:#fff !important;
	/*background:url(../images/menucon.png) repeat-x 12px !important;*/
}
.blindv1 ul li a{
		float: left;
		padding: 0;
		color: #fff;
		font-weight: bold;
		line-height: 40px;
		text-transform: uppercase;
		white-space:nowrap;
		
	}
	
.blindv1 ul li.home a{
		background: none;
		color:#fff; 
	}
.blindv1 ul li.navlink a{
	background: none;
		color:#ffffff !important;
}
.blindv1 ul li a:hover {
	color: #fff;
}	
.blindv1 ul ul li {
		float: left;
		width: 230px;
		height: auto;
		font-weight: bold;
		border: none;
		/*display:block;
		background-image: none;
		background: url(../images/menucon3.png) repeat-x;*/
	}

.blindv1 ul ul li a span{
	text-transform: none;
	color:#fff;
}

.blindv1 ul ul li a{
		float: left;
		width: 250px;
		line-height: 18px;
		padding: 6px 0 6px 10px;
		color: #fff;
		height:auto; display:block;
		font-weight: bold;
		border-right: none;
		/*background:#e8e8e8;*/
		background: url(/images/menu-tl.png) repeat-x;
		border-bottom: 1px solid #ccc;
		text-transform: none;
		
	}
#active1 a{
	color:#fff !important;
	
}

#active1 a:hover{ 
		color:#fff;
		background: url(/images/hover-tl.png) repeat-x;
}
.blindv1 a:hover {
		color:#fff;
		background: url(/images/hover-tl.png) repeat-x;
	}
.blindv1 a:hover span{
	color:#fff;
}
.blindv1 ul ul  ul {
	left: 230px;
	top: 0;
	
} 


.hover_nav {
	background: url(/images/menucon1.png) repeat-x 12px; 
}    
.hover_nav span{
	color: #fff;
	
}
